Factors Affecting Cost
- Extent of Damage: Larger and more severe damage will increase restoration costs.
- Type of Damage: Water, wind, and structural damage each have different restoration expenses.
- Materials Used: Higher-quality materials will generally cost more.
- Labor Costs: Varying rates for skilled labor can impact the overall cost.
- Emergency Services: Immediate response services typically come at a premium.
- Permits and Inspections: Required permits and inspections can add to the cost.
- Location Specifics: Local regulations and availability of services in South Jordan, UT, can affect prices.
Common Tasks and Costs
Task | Average Cost (South Jordan, UT) |
---|---|
Water Extraction | $1,000 - $3,000 |
Structural Drying | $1,500 - $4,000 |
Mold Remediation | $500 - $6,000 |
Roof Repair | $1,200 - $5,000 |
Window Replacement | $300 - $700 per window |
Electrical System Repair | $800 - $3,000 |
Plumbing System Repair | $500 - $2,500 |
Debris Removal | $200 - $600 |
Interior Reconstruction | $5,000 - $20,000 |
HVAC System Repair | $1,000 - $3,500 |
